Zebra crossing pedestrian monitoring and warning device based on laser inspection

The invention relates to a zebra crossing pedestrian monitoring and warning device based on laser inspection. The current devices have bad using effects. The device of the invention comprises a pedestrian monitoring device, a control box and signal lamps, wherein the pedestrian monitoring device comprises two trigger gates respectively arranged at the start and end of a zebra crossing; each trigger gate comprises a laser emission column and a laser pick-off column arranged on a sidewalk respectively at two ends of the zebra crossing; the laser emission column of each trigger gate emits laser beam and the laser pick-off column of each trigger gate picks off the laser beam; when a pedestrian passes through the trigger gates, the laser beam is cut off; two rows of signal lamps are respectively arranged at two sides of the zebra crossing; and the control box is arranged on a telegraph pole of the sidewalk. The device of the invention adopts the pedestrian monitoring systems arranged at two ends of the zebra crossing, and each pedestrian monitoring system is additionally provided with a passing in and out direction judging function, thereby improving the efficiency of system operation. The device of the invention is more conductive to remind drivers to avoid collision to reduce hidden danger of traffic accidents.

Electronic-controlled braking system and controlling method and device thereof

The embodiment of the invention discloses an electronic-controlled braking system and a control method and device thereof. The control method comprises the following steps that when a signal of a pedal travel sensor is detected to be stable, a first movement time of a gear rack is recorded, a target position of the gear rack is determined according to the signal of the pedal travel sensor, and a first time threshold value is determined according to the target position; when the first movement time reaches the first time threshold value, a current position of the gear rack is obtained; the deviation between the current position and the target position is determined; when the deviation exceeds the given control accuracy threshold of a main control loop, an auxiliary control loop is adopted to replace the main control loop to conduct braking treatment, and the problem that vehicles are unable to restart caused by the electronic-controlled braking system (EBS) being forced to brake or braking difficulty caused by the EBS being forced to cut off power after the traditional EBS algorithm is abnormal is avoided; and manipulative capability of the vehicles is guaranteed through the redundant electronic-controlled algorithm framework, and the risk of traffic accidents of the vehicles is reduced.

Real-time driving fatigue detection system and detection method based on Bluetooth electroencephalogram headset

The invention discloses a fatigue state detection method. According to the method, electroencephalogram signals and winking signals of a driver are collected for joint judgment of the mental state of the driver, and fatigue alarm signals are fed back to the driver. The method comprises the following steps: collecting the electroencephalogram signals and the winking signals by utilizing a MindWave Bluetooth electroencephalogram headset; conducting feature extraction and artifact elimination on an original electroencephalogram signal Rawdata by discretizing short-time Fourier transform; comparing the obtained low alpha, high alpha, and theta waves with electroencephalogram signals in the normal state, so as to obtain three electroencephalogram fatigue parameters; adding the electroencephalogram fatigue parameters together by weight, and combining the winking frequency of the driver with the adding result to obtain five mental features: normal, slight fatigue, fatigue, too much fatigue and severe fatigue; feeding back the corresponding fatigue alarm signals to the driver through a smart phone, so as to remind the driver to have a rest in time. The method combines electroencephalogram and the winking frequency for fatigue detection, so as to enhance the precision and the robustness of system detection, and has such characteristics as convenient wearing of the MindWave Bluetooth electroencephalogram headset and high efficiency.

Large vehicle operation management system capable of achieving positioning and operation method thereof

The invention relates to a large vehicle operation management system capable of achieving positioning and an operation method thereof. The system comprises a communication positioning system and a video image processing system. The communication positioning system positions a vehicle in real time and obtains the position information of the vehicle. The video image processing system carries out panoramic stitching on images shot by multiple cameras. The images, on which panoramic stitching is carried out, shot by the multiple cameras and the position information of the corresponding vehicle are periodically uploaded to a background management platform, wherein the position information comprises longitude coordinates and latitude coordinates. Due to the fact that panoramic stitching is carried out on the images shot by the multiple cameras, a vision blind zone is eliminated. The vehicle is positioned in real time, meanwhile, the images shot by the multiple cameras are uploaded to the background management platform, vehicle operation management work is better achieved, the practicability is high, the needed hardware is low in cost, and the system is easy to achieve and suitable for large-scale popularization.

Method and device for controlling AMT gear selecting and shifting executing mechanism

The invention provides a method and device for controlling an AMT gear selecting and shifting executing mechanism. The method and device are applied in the gear selecting and shifting process, and the control method includes the steps of determining that gear shifting is failed, judging whether a gear selecting position sensor breaks down or not, controlling a gear shifting finger to move to the position, corresponding to a target gear, of the gear shifting finger in the gear selecting direction in a first driving time mode to complete the gear selecting process if the gear selecting position sensor breaks down, judging whether a gear engaging position sensor breaks down or not, and controlling the gear shifting finger to move to the position, corresponding to the target gear, of the gear shifting finger in the gear engaging direction in a second driving time mode to complete the gear engaging process if the gear engaging position sensor breaks down. In this way, by means of the control method, whether the position sensor breaks down or not can be timely found, remedial actions can be taken after it is found that the position sensors break down, the gear of a vehicle can be engaged in time, the problem that the gear of the vehicle cannot be engaged for a long time, so that power is off is solved, and the risk of road accidents is reduced.

Porcelain granule sheet pavement material and method for paving road surface with porcelain granule sheet pavement material

The invention relates to a haydite asphalt pavement material and a method for paving road surface by using the haydite asphalt pavement material, in particular to an asphalt pavement material and a method for paving the road surface. The invention solves the problems that the majority of the prior roads are non-permeability road surface without pollution-controlled function; at the same time, runoff production quantity of the road is high, and degradation of organic pollutants is weak, which leads to serious pollution by directly discharging the pollutants into water; supplement effect to groundwater is weak and water fog is easily generated to cause traffic accidents. The pavement material in the invention consists of asphalt, light haydite and ore aggregate. The method for paving the haydite asphalt road surface comprises the following procedures that I. the asphalt, the light haydite and the ore aggregate are weighed; II. mixture of the haydite and asphalt is prepared through mixing; and III. the obtained substance is then stirred, mixed, paved and rolled to obtain the haydite asphalt road surface. The road surface paved by the haydite asphalt pavement material of the invention can prevent water fog from generating on an expressway, and thus reducing hidden troubles of the traffic accidents; the invention also effectively supplements groundwater to solve the problem of water resource shortage of our country, and has decontamination function.

Vehicle regulating and controlling method for reducing traffic accidents under raining conditions

The invention discloses a vehicle regulating and controlling method for reducing traffic accidents under raining conditions. The vehicle regulating and controlling method includes the following steps: a step 10 is that traffic accident information about an accident section is obtained; a step 20 is that accident group traffic data and weather data under the raining conditions are collected; a step 30 is that normal group traffic data and weather data under the raining conditions are collected; a step 40 is that a traffic flow data overall sample under the raining conditions is established; a step 50 is that an initial traffic accident probability relational expression is established; a step 60 is that a calibrated traffic accident probability relational expression is established; a step 70 is that the probability of occurrences of traffic accidents under the raining conditions is detected, and vehicles are regulated and controlled; and a step 80 is that the step 70 is repeated, the traffic flow parameter and information about the rainfall intensity in a next preset time T are collected, and the judgment on the probability of the occurrences of the traffic accidents on the accident section is carried out until the detection is finished. Through the vehicle regulating and controlling method, the probability of the occurrences of the traffic accidents on a high-speed road under the raining conditions can be detected in real time, the vehicle can be regulated and controlled, and therefore the traffic accidents are reduced.

Manhole cover recess detection method based on intelligent terminal and related equipment

The invention discloses a manhole cover recess detection method based on an intelligent terminal. The manhole cover recess detection method comprises the steps: obtaining a front road surface image when the intelligent terminal moves, and recognizing whether the road surface image contains a manhole cover or not; when the well lid is identified, acquiring an acceleration value of the intelligent terminal when the intelligent terminal passes through the manhole cover; and inputting the acceleration value into a trained sinking degree identification model to obtain a manhole cover sinking degreegrade corresponding to the acceleration value. According to the manhole cover recess detection method, the manhole cover can be recognized through the intelligent terminal camera; the sinking degreeof the manhole cover is graded through the accelerated speed; the sinking of the pavement manhole cover can be conveniently and quickly detected, and the detection period is short, and the detection efficiency of the pavement manhole cover is effectively improved; no hardware facility needs to be added; convenience is brought to detection; the manhole cover is positioned and shared; the pavement condition can be predicted in advance; traffic accident hidden dangers are reduced; the intelligence of the terminal is improved; and convenience is brought to users. In addition, the invention also discloses an intelligent terminal and related equipment.

Landslide stress cracking type monitoring system applied to mountainous road

The invention discloses a landslide stress cracking type monitoring system applied to mountain roads. A landslide monitoring network for a mountain body can be formed by embedding and inserting the stress crack monitoring rods. The system is based on the characteristic that landslide cracks horizontally and then slides down vertically. Through tensile force of mountain soil layer cracking, the cracking part of the cracking detection rod is stretched, and early warning of the landslide is realized by taking the result as a triggering condition. Meanwhile, the severity degree of the landslide can be judged according to the cracking part. Subsequent targeted preparation of rescue and emergency work is facilitated. On one hand, information is sent to a cloud platform server for a remote monitoring center to quickly know, on the other hand, an alarm is given in real time to remind passing vehicles. The system is simple to erect and low in cost, the traditional power supply problem is solvedby collecting solar energy and converting the solar energy into electric energy, the system is not limited by the geographical environment, the monitoring work amount is small, the monitoring difficulty is low, unmanned intelligent automatic monitoring is achieved, the safety degree is high, and early warning is timely.
